NLMB meeting lays stress on ensuring cleanliness and hygienic environment

A CORRESPONDENT

LAKHIMPUR: A crucial meeting in view of ensuring comprehensive cleanliness and hygienic environment and maintaining road safety in North Lakhimpur town as well as other municipal areas of the district, was held under the auspices North Lakhimpur Municipal Board (NLMB) on Monday in its conference hall in the presence of the members of the Chambers of Commerce, presidents and secretaries of the Bazaar Committees and Pragati, a non-governmental organization (NGO).

The meeting commenced with Pradip Kumar Dwivedi, Chief Executive Officer of NLMB, in the chair. In the meeting, Dwivedi called upon the owners of the roadside commercial institutions of North Lakhimpur town to install close circuit cameras in the front of their commercial institutions.

Notably, the NLMB has initiated various steps to keep the town clean. As a part of such initiatives, NLMB has already started door-to-door garbage collection process and this operation is in progress at all 14 wards since last year July under NLMB area. NLMB has already suggested to segregate the bio-degradable and non-biodegradable waste and has put major emphasis on informing and educating the residents of the town through mike announcement and door-to-door persuasion to collect the garbage in two separate bins (Blue-Dry Waste, Green- Wet Waste). But despite several rounds of persuasion, the waste matters are thrown away here and there and deposited at Thakurbari, in front of State Bank of India, Biswa Cinema Hall, Rajasthan Hotel, Gurudwar, LIC Office and Hazarika Nursing Home.

In the meeting, CEO of the NLMB declared that legal action under the provisions of Municipal Act would be initiated against those commercial institutions and individuals who were involved in the deposition of the waste matters in those places violating the instructions issued from the NLMB. Moreover, their names and address with photograph will be published in the newspapers.

According to the resolution taken in the meeting, the officers and employees of the NLMB will inspect various places under the municipal area in the morning from 5 am to 8 am and at night from 8 pm to 11pm. During this period of inspection, if any commercial institutions or individuals are found depositing the waste matters in front of their complex, they will have to show cause and pay fines.

In the meeting, Pradip Kumar Dwivedi informed that fine had already been charged from those shops which were not complying with the norms of using bins. On the other hand, NLMB has initiated moves to install Digital Traffic Point at five spots of the town in order to control the traffic congestion. All tenders of NLMB will be available in the website henceforward.

Moreover, a City Sanitation Task Force Committee will be constituted in order to ensure the cleanliness and hygienic environment in North Lakhimpur town. In this connection, the CEO of the NLMB has appealed to people to extend their full support in making North Lakhimpur a clean town and to make life better for everyone.
